    Program Mission Statement

    Empowering individuals who experience Co-Occurring mental wellness and substance use challenges to reclaim their lives, build resilience and cultivate lasting recovery through an all-encompassing personal approach.

    Position Summary

    The Behavioral Health Technician increases rapport with clients through trauma-informed practices to create a safe, welcoming environment that will offer stabilization, encourage self-sufficiency, independence, and offer basic services and support to move toward a healthier lifestyle.

    Essential Duties

    Staff management

  • Participate in hiring, performance evaluations and disciplinary processes of Behavioral Health Technicians.
  • Support and implement trauma informed practices and procedures and Motivational Interviewing skills and principles.
  • Provide on-going training and feedback for staff.
  • Support staff development by facilitating training on a variety of topics that could enhance the work staff do with clients as well as training and support for trauma informed practices, secondary trauma for service providers, self- care etc.
  • Assist the staff manager in conducting regular staff meetings and training to promote consistent delivery of services and to provide pertinent training.
  • Maintain weekend staff schedule, meet with staff monthly to provide support and feedback for on-going development and thoroughly document meetings.
  • Support the volunteer coordinator and help manage volunteer activities that include front desk staff and clients.
  • Monitor and ensure required staff coverage for program efficiency, licensure compliance, client, staff and facility safety.
  • Licensing, agency, and contract compliance

  • Utilize appropriate licensing, agency, and contract requirements to guide daily program operations and program development.
  • Assist the Program Manager and Staff Supervisor in all aspects of program operation.
  • Participate in annual licensing process.
  • Community Coordination

  • Maintain positive relationships with community entities, client family members, agency donors and emergency response services.
  • Facility and resource management

  • Ensure that weekend Behavioral Health Technicians participate in necessary organization and cleaning of the facility, furnishings, storage, and vehicles.
  • Record keeping

  • Train staff to properly document client activities, as well as provide oversight on client files and related paperwork in accordance with licensing and contract requirements.
  • Ensure that all paperwork related to program activities is properly completed, managed confidentially, and stored in appropriate locations.
  • Conduct and / or monitor documentation audits to ensure compliance with specific program requirements and to identify staff training needs.
